Terrace Rd - streets of Endwell (New York).
Explore "Terrace Rd" on the map of Endwell in street view mode
Click on the buttons below to display the map of Terrace Rd, Endwell, United States
Search street by name:
Tags:
Terrace Rd on the map of Endwell,
Endwell satellite view, Endwell street view.